What actions did the Neutrality Act prohibit?

What actions did the Neutrality Act prohibit?

On August 31, 1935, Congress passed the first Neutrality Act prohibiting the export of “arms, ammunition, and implements of war” from the United States to foreign nations at war and requiring arms manufacturers in the United States to apply for an export license.

What did Neutrality Act allow?

To help Britain and France defeat Germany, Congress passed the Neutrality Act of 1939, which permitted Americans to sell arms to nations at war as long as the nations paid cash.

What did the Neutrality Act of 1939 forbid?

The 1939 act, passed with President Roosevelt’s active support in November under the shadow of the European war, banned U.S. ships from carrying goods or passengers to belligerent ports but allowed the United States to sell munitions, although on a “cash‐and‐carry” basis.

What did the Neutrality Act of 1935 do quizlet?

Congress passes the Neutrality Act of 1935, which prohibits the United States from selling weapons to belligerent nations and forbade American citizens from traveling on ships of belligerent nations.

What are the 1935 and 1936 Neutrality Acts?

The Neutrality acts of 1935 and 1936 prohibited sale of war matériel to belligerents and forbade any exports to belligerents not paid for with cash and carried in their own ships.

What did the Neutrality Act do quizlet?

The Neutrality Acts of 1935 and 1936 barred Americans from lending money to warring nations or selling them arms. The laws did not differentiate between aggressive nations and the countries they invaded, enforcing complete neutrality.

What is fiber producing plant?

What is fiber producing plant?

Plant fibres are obtained from various parts of plants, such as the seeds (cotton, kapok, milkweed), stems (flax, jute, hemp, ramie, kenaf, nettle, bamboo), and leaves (sisal, manila, abaca), fruit (coir) and other grass fibres.

How important is fiber crop production?

Fiber crops are an important group of economic crops. They produce fiber as raw materials for a diversity of applications. To be economically viable, fiber crops must be able to produce large quantities of cellulose that can be relatively easily extracted for downstream processing.

What is fiber example?

Cotton, kapok, and coir are examples of fibres originating as hairs borne on the seeds or inner walls of the fruit, where each fibre consists of a single, long, narrow cell. Flax, hemp, jute, and ramie are bast fibres, occurring in the inner bast tissue of certain plant stems and made up of overlapping cells.

    What type of rock is Haycock Mountain?

    Haycock Mountain is a wooded hill covered in diabase boulders. Diabase is an igneous rock that forms rounded boulders with high friction texture and minimal features for hand and footholds. Haycock has problems ranging from V0 to V11 and up.

    What nationality is McNamee?

    What nationality is McNamee?

    Irish
    McNamee is a surname of Irish origin. The original Gaelic version, Mac Conmidhe means “hound of Meath”.

    What does the name McNamee mean in Irish?

    Irish: Anglicized form of Gaelic Mac Conmidhe, a patronymic from the personal name Cú Mhidhe, meaning ‘hound of Meath’. This family were hereditary poets in Ulster. Where is the Mcnamee family from?

    Can you pay to skip lines at Disneyland?

    Can you pay to skip lines at Disneyland?

    Disneyland and Walt Disney World have decided that customers will need to pay extra to skip lines for rides. Customers who want to skip lines will now need to pay $15 per ticket per day at Disney World and $20 per ticket per day at Disneyland to access the new Disney Genie+ service, the parks said.
